JSONValue()

Syntax

Ergebnis = JSONValue(#JSON)
Beschreibung
Gibt den Wert der angegebenen #JSON-Daten zurück. Der Typ des Werts kann mit Hilfe von JSONType() überprüft werden.

Parameter

#JSON Die JSON-Daten, von denen der Wert zurückgegeben werden soll.

Rückgabewert

Der JSON-Wert. Das Ergebnis wird für gültige #JSON-Daten niemals 0 sein.

Anmerkungen

Alle #JSON-Daten beinhalten exakt einen JSON-Wert (der möglicherweise verschachtelte Werte beinhaltet). Mittels CreateJSON() neu erstellte #JSON-Daten beinhalten einen Wert vom Typ #PB_JSON_Null.

Der Typ des JSON-Werts oder seines Inhaltes kann mit den folgenden Funktionen verändert werden:
- SetJSONArray(): Ändert den Wert auf ein (leeres) Array
- SetJSONBoolean(): Ändert den Wert auf einen booleschen Wert ("Boolean")
- SetJSONDouble(): Ändert den Wert auf eine Zahl
- SetJSONFloat(): Ändert den Wert auf eine Zahl
- SetJSONInteger(): Ändert den Wert auf eine Zahl
- SetJSONNull(): Ändert den Wert auf eine 'null'
- SetJSONObject(): Ändert den Wert auf ein (leeres) Objekt
- SetJSONString(): Ändert den Wert auf einen String
- SetJSONQuad(): Ändert den Wert auf eine Zahl

Beispiel

  ParseJSON(0, Chr(34) + "The quick brown fox jumped over the lazy dog" + Chr(34))
  
  Debug GetJSONString(JSONValue(0))  

Siehe auch

JSONType()

Unterstützte OS

Alle

<- JSONType() - Json Inhaltsverzeichnis - LoadJSON() ->